This guide describes how to work inside the PX4 system architecture. It enables developers to:


This guide is maintained using GitBook. A local copy can be installed by following the official instructions. Before calling gitbook serve make sure to have all the plugins installed.


We have recently started adding translated versions of this guide! You can access these by clicking the language-switcher icon:

If you would like to contribute to our translations, there is information on how to get started here.


The PX4 Development Guide is available under CC BY 4.0 license. See our Github Repository for more details.

